One of the most iconic dishes from Rome is Cacio e Pepe, a simple yet incredibly flavorful pasta dish made with Pecorino Romano cheese, black pepper, and spaghetti. The creamy sauce is created by combining the cheese with pasta water, resulting in a luscious coating that clings to each strand of pasta. Another pasta dish that is synonymous with Roman cuisine is Carbonara. Made with eggs, Pecorino Romano cheese, guanciale (cured pork cheek), and black pepper, this rich and comforting dish is a favorite among locals and tourists alike. In addition to pasta, Rome is also famous for its delicious street food offerings. Supplì is a popular Roman street food snack made of rice, tomato sauce, and mozzarella cheese, which is then coated in breadcrumbs and fried until crispy. These rice balls are incredibly addictive and make for the perfect on-the-go snack while exploring the city. Another must-try street food in Rome is the classic Roman-style pizza, characterized by its thin and crispy crust topped with simple yet flavorful ingredients such as fresh tomato sauce, mozzarella cheese, and fresh basil. When it comes to desserts, Rome does not disappoint. One of the most beloved sweet treats in Rome is Tiramisu, a luscious dessert made with layers of coffee-soaked ladyfingers, mascarpone cheese, and cocoa powder. Whether enjoyed in a traditional trattoria or a trendy cafe, Tiramisu is sure to satisfy your sweet tooth and leave you craving more. Overall, Rome's regional cuisine is a true reflection of the city's history, culture, and passion for food. With its emphasis on simple yet high-quality ingredients and time-honored cooking techniques, Roman cuisine offers a culinary experience that is steeped in tradition and bursting with flavor.
